Name: | Pillow mound north-east of Little Trowlesworthy Tor |
---|
Summary
Pillow mound forming part of Trowlesworthy Warren. Survives as a 16.5m by 7.5m by 0.7m high, flat topped, rectangular mound of soil and stone surrounded by the 2.7m wide and 0.3m deep ditch from which construction material was quarried.
